CNN to Host 2024 Republican Presidential Primary Debates in Key Early States

CNN announced plans to host two Republican presidential primary debates in Iowa and New Hampshire next month. These debates, to be held at Drake University on January 10 and at St. Anselm College on January 21, will give Republican voters a chance to hear from the leading candidates vying to challenge President Joe Biden in the upcoming election.

The Iowa debate will take place less than a week before the caucuses in that state, while the New Hampshire debate will follow shortly thereafter, providing candidates with a significant opportunity to make their case to voters ahead of both crucial contests.

In order to participate in the Iowa debate, candidates must receive at least 10% in three separate national and/or Iowa polls of Republican caucusgoers or primary voters that meet CNN’s reporting standards, including one approved CNN poll of likely Iowa Republican caucusgoers. Meanwhile, to qualify for the New Hampshire debate, candidates must meet the same polling threshold in three separate national and/or New Hampshire polls of Republican primary voters, also including one approved CNN poll.

Former President Donald Trump, along with former South Carolina Gov. Nikki Haley and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is, have already hit the 10% polling mark, earning invitations to the debates. The final qualifying window for the Iowa debate closes on January 2, followed by the New Hampshire debate qualifying period ending on January 16.
